Which companies sponsor visas for customer support roles in Michigan?
Several large Michigan employers have a track record of H-1B visa sponsorship across support and operations functions, including General Motors, Ford Motor Company, Stellantis, Henry Ford Health System, and Rocket Companies in Detroit. Technology firms and business process outsourcing companies in the Ann Arbor and Grand Rapids areas also sponsor international candidates for qualifying customer support positions.
Which visa types are most common for customer support roles in Michigan?
The H-1B is the most common visa for customer support roles that qualify as specialty occupations, typically those requiring a bachelor's degree in a specific field such as communications, business, or IT. The TN visa is available to Canadian and Mexican nationals in qualifying professional categories. L-1 visa transfers are another pathway for candidates already employed abroad by a Michigan-based company's international affiliate.
Which cities in Michigan have the most customer support sponsorship jobs?
Detroit and its metropolitan suburbs, including Dearborn and Troy, account for the largest share of sponsored customer support roles given the concentration of automotive, financial services, and healthcare employers there. Ann Arbor attracts technology and university-adjacent roles, while Grand Rapids has a growing presence in healthcare and manufacturing support functions. These three metro areas represent the strongest sponsorship activity in the state.

Are there any Michigan-specific considerations for customer support visa sponsorship?
Michigan's dominant industries, automotive manufacturing, healthcare, and financial services, shape which customer support roles are most likely to qualify for H-1B sponsorship. Roles tied to technical products, enterprise software, or clinical services tend to meet the specialty occupation threshold more easily than general call center positions. The University of Michigan and Michigan State University also produce OPT-eligible graduates who often transition into sponsored roles with Michigan employers after graduation.
What is the prevailing wage for sponsored customer support jobs in Michigan?
U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
